共 2 篇文章

标签:主板E0报错

c语言中怎么计算机-国外主机测评 - 国外VPS,国外服务器,国外云服务器,测评及优惠码

c语言中怎么计算机

计算机是现代科技中非常重要的工具,无论是在科研、教育、工程还是日常生活中,都离不开计算机的帮助,而在计算机编程领域,C语言是一门非常基础且重要的编程语言,本篇文章将详细介绍如何在C语言中进行计算。,我们要了解什么是C语言,C语言是一种通用的、过程式的计算机程序设计语言,它提供了许多低级访问计算机内存的方式,但同时也具有高级语言的特性,如结构式数据类型、运算符重载、动态内存分配等,C语言的设计目标是提供一种能以简单、可移植的方式编写系统软件的高级语言。,接下来,我们将介绍如何在C语言中进行基本的数学计算。,1、加法和减法:在C语言中,我们可以直接使用”+”和””运算符进行加法和减法运算,如果我们想要计算两个整数的和,我们可以这样写:,2、乘法和除法:同样,我们也可以使用”*”和”/”运算符进行乘法和除法运算,如果我们想要计算两个整数的积,我们可以这样写:,3、取余数:在C语言中,我们可以使用”%”运算符进行取余数运算,如果我们想要计算一个整数除以另一个整数的余数,我们可以这样写:,4、幂运算:在C语言中,我们可以使用”^”运算符进行幂运算,如果我们想要计算一个整数的平方,我们可以这样写:,5、平方根:在C语言中,我们可以使用sqrt函数进行平方根运算,如果我们想要计算一个整数的平方根,我们可以这样写:,以上就是在C语言中进行基本数学计算的方法,需要注意的是,C语言是一种强类型的语言,这意味着我们必须明确指定变量的类型,在上面的例子中,我们使用的都是整数类型(int),如果你想进行浮点数的计算,你需要使用double类型,C语言中的运算符优先级也是非常重要的,我们需要确保我们的表达式按照我们期望的顺序进行运算。,除了基本的数学计算外,C语言还支持更复杂的计算,如阶乘、斐波那契数列等,这些计算通常需要我们使用循环和递归等编程技巧,C语言还提供了许多内置的数学函数,如sin、cos、exp等,可以帮助我们进行更复杂的数学计算。,C语言是一种非常强大的 编程语言,它提供了许多工具和技术,可以帮助我们进行各种复杂的计算,通过学习和掌握C语言,我们可以更好地理解和利用计算机的强大功能。,

技术分享
oracle的sql具体报错-国外主机测评 - 国外VPS,国外服务器,国外云服务器,测评及优惠码

oracle的sql具体报错

在Oracle的SQL使用过程中,可能会遇到各种各样的错误,这些错误通常由Oracle数据库引擎产生,用于指示SQL语句的问题所在,以下是一个具体的SQL报错示例,以及对该错误的详细解释:,错误说明:, 错误代码(ORA00904):这是一个非常常见的Oracle错误代码,表示在SQL语句中引用了一个数据库不认识的标识符(如列名、表名或其他对象名)。, 错误描述:”USERNAME”: invalid identifier,指出具体的错误原因是”USERNAME”这个标识符无效,在Oracle中,如果标识符(如表名、列名)的大小写与实际的数据库对象不匹配,或者根本不存在这样的数据库对象,就会出现这个错误。, 错误位置:错误发生在SQL语句的第3行第7列。, SQL语句:提供了完整的SQL查询语句,方便用户定位错误。,可能的原因:,1、 大小写敏感:在Oracle中,表名、列名和其他对象名是大小写敏感的,如果 users表中的列名实际上是 UserName或 USER_NAME而不是 username,就会产生这个错误。,2、 列不存在:可能 users表中并没有名为 username的列。,3、 别名错误:如果别名使用不当,比如在 FROM users u中,别名 u没有被正确使用,也会出现这个错误。,4、 表名错误:如果 users表名被错误地写成 Users或 USERS,并且数据库中不存在这样的表名,同样会导致这个错误。,解决方法:,1、 检查大小写:确保SQL语句中的所有表名、列名与数据库中实际的对象名称大小写完全一致。,2、 确认列名:使用数据字典查询(如 DESCRIBE users;或 SELECT column_name FROM user_tab_columns WHERE table_name = 'USERS';)来确认列名。,3、 别名使用:确保使用了正确的别名,并且在WHERE子句中正确引用了该别名。,4、 检查表名:通过数据字典查询确认表名是否正确。,5、 权限问题:确保执行查询的用户有权限访问相关的表和列。,6、 注释测试:可以先在SQL语句中只留下SELECT关键字和一个列名,比如 SELECT username FROM users;,看是否会返回错误,逐步添加其他列,以确定是哪个列名出了问题。,对于ORA00904这类错误,通常需要仔细检查SQL语句中的对象名和列名是否正确无误,并注意大小写敏感性,良好的实践是使用SQL*Plus或任何数据库工具的自动完成或对象浏览器功能,以确保对象名的准确性,在编写和执行SQL语句时,遵循这些简单的检查步骤可以减少这类错误的发生。, ,ORA00904: “USERNAME”: invalid identifier Error occurs at line 3 column 7. SQL Statement: 1: SELECT 2: u.username, 3: u.user_id, 4: u.created 5: FROM 6: users u 7: WHERE 8: u.username = ‘example_user’;,

网站运维